The staff and students at St. Catherine celebrated the Winter Olympics with a fun-filled day of activities. In the morning, students participated in Olympic-themed outdoor events. Teams represented different countries and took part in modified versions of Olympic events such as bobsled, biathlon, hockey, and a traditional Indigenous game, snowsnake. With the generous support of the Catholic School Parent Council (CSPC), students also enjoyed a break station where they could sip on hot chocolate and have a snack.
In the afternoon, teams worked together to create their country’s flag and a team cheer, which they presented at the closing ceremonies, where medals were awarded.
All staff and students had a wonderful time celebrating friendly competition and collaboration.
